Linked Server Error 7303 Excel
Contents |
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the the ole db provider "microsoft.ace.oledb.12.0" for linked server "(null)" reported an error. workings and policies of this site About Us Learn more about ole db provider "microsoft.ace.oledb.12.0" for linked server returned message "unspecified error".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ions
The Ole Db Provider "microsoft.ace.oledb.12.0" For Linked Server Reported An Error. Access Denied.
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 6.2 million programmers, just like you, helping each other.
Cannot Create An Instance Of Ole Db Provider "microsoft.ace.oledb.12.0" For Linked Server
Join them; it only takes a minute: Sign up The OLE DB provider “Microsoft.ACE.OLEDB.12.0” for linked server “(null)” up vote 8 down vote favorite 1 I'm trying to run the following statement but am receiving the error messages just below. I have researched answers to no end and none have worked for me. I'm running Office 365 (64bit). I msg 7303, level 16, state 1, line 1 have loaded the Microsoft Access Database Engine (64bit). This is in Visual Studio 2013 with SSDT as well as SQL Server 2012. I do not have access to changing environment or startup parameters to SQL Server. Any help is appreciated. SELECT * FROM OPENROWSET('Microsoft.ACE.OLEDB.15.0', 'Excel 12.0;Database=C:\Users\UserName\Folder\SomeFile.xlsx;;HDR=NO;IMEX=1', [Table 1$]) Msg 7399, Level 16, State 1, Line 1 The OLE DB provider "Microsoft.ACE.OLEDB.15.0" for linked server "(null)" reported an error. The provider did not give any information about the error. Msg 7303, Level 16, State 1, Line 1 Cannot initialize the data source object of OLE DB provider "Microsoft.ACE.OLEDB.15.0" for linked server "(null)". Here's what I have tried: First, I ran... sp_configure 'show advanced options', 1; RECONFIGURE; GO sp_configure 'Ad Hoc Distributed Queries', 1; RECONFIGURE; GO Followed by...with no love. EXEC sys.sp_addsrvrolemember @loginame = N'<
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the
Excel Linked Server Sql Server 2012
company Business Learn more about hiring developers or posting ads with us Stack Overflow cannot create an instance of ole db provider "microsoft.jet.oledb.4.0" for linked server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 6.2 install microsoft.ace.oledb.12.0 driver million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up Excel into SQL Server with Microsoft.ACE.OLEDB.12.0 up vote 3 down vote favorite 1 I'm getting the following error when trying http://stackoverflow.com/questions/26267224/the-ole-db-provider-microsoft-ace-oledb-12-0-for-linked-server-null to open an Excel file in SQL Server 2008 r2 64-bit: Msg 7399, Level 16, State 1, Line 1 The O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)" reported an error. The provider did not give any information about the error. Msg 7303, Level 16, State 1, Line 1 Cannot initialize the data source object of O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)". I'm using the following query: SELECT * FROM OPENROWSET('Microsoft.ACE.OLEDB.12.0', http://stackoverflow.com/questions/15822576/excel-into-sql-server-with-microsoft-ace-oledb-12-0 'Excel 12.0; HDR=NO; IMEX=1; Database=\\filepath\filename.xlsx', 'SELECT * FROM [Sheet1$]') The funny thing is that the DBA can run it without issue. I've gone through and ran the following queries: sp_configure 'Show Advanced Options', 1; RECONFIGURE; GO sp_configure 'Ad Hoc Distributed Queries', 1; RECONFIGURE; GO EXEC sp_MSset_oledb_prop N'Microsoft.ACE.OLEDB.12.0', N'AllowInProcess', 1 GO EXEC sp_MSset_oledb_prop N'Microsoft.ACE.OLEDB.12.0', N'DynamicParameters', 1 GO The account that runs it looks like it has sa access. What could be causing this issue? sql-server sql-server-2008 excel share|improve this question edited Apr 20 '14 at 17:41 Borat Sagdiyev 1,92611734 asked Apr 4 '13 at 22:05 user1238918 1571416 do sql server service account have enough rights to read \\filepath\filename.xlsx? –shibormot Apr 4 '13 at 23:03 Are you able to execute this query: exec master..xp_cmdshell 'dir \\filepath\' –Our Man In Bananas Apr 5 '13 at 8:58 There is some hints here, FYI: granadacoder.wordpress.com/2010/12/07/… –granadaCoder Nov 6 '13 at 21:54 add a comment| 3 Answers 3 active oldest votes up vote 1 down vote accepted have you tried (as a test) copying the Excel file onto the SQL Server C:\ drive and executing the query against that path? what happens when you go onto the server and open this path in Explorer/run dialog: \filepath\filename.xlsx? Are you able to execute this query: exec master..xp_cmdshell 'dir '\filepath\fi
log in tour help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business http://dba.stackexchange.com/questions/60094/sql-server-error-importing-an-excel-sheet Learn more about hiring developers or posting ads with us Database Administrators Questions Tags Users Badges Unanswered Ask Question _ Database Administrators Stack Exchange is a question and answer site for database professionals who wish to improve their database http://www.codeproject.com/Questions/692004/The-OLE-DB-provider-Microsoft-ACE-OLEDB-for-l skills and learn from others in the community. Join them; it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to linked server the top SQL Server error importing an Excel sheet up vote 0 down vote favorite I am facing a problem while loading & importing an Excel sheet into a SQL Server database. The error is The O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)" reported an error. The provider did not give any information about the error. Msg 7303, Level 16, State 1, Server PREM4, Line 3 Cannot initialize the data source object of OLE DB ole db provider provider "Microsoft.ACE.OLE .12.0" for linked server "(null)" I could not find out what the issue is. sql-server-2008 import excel share|improve this question edited Mar 4 '14 at 11:19 marc_s 5,41632843 asked Mar 4 '14 at 9:36 user35100 111 add a comment| 1 Answer 1 active oldest votes up vote 1 down vote After some careful thought and some experimentation, the AccessDatabaseEngine.exe installed on the server is probably part of the problem. There are actually two versions 32 bit and 64 bit. On my computer 64 bit, I have the 32 bit version of Office installed. The SQL Server on my computer is 64 bit. When I attempt to use openrowset with the same OLEDB provider on a spreadsheet, I get the same error as you. I can't install the 64bit version, without removing the 32 bit version of Office. Here are some links to two different versions. The second one has both the 32bit and 64bit. Access Database Engine 2007 32 bit Access Database Engine 2010 32 bit and 64 bit The lesson here is; be sure to install the version 32 bit or 64 bit that matches your SQL Server install. If you have a 64 bit server and 32 bit MS Office components installed, you won't be able to install the 64 bit version until you remove 32 bit MS Office. Once you have the Access
Tips/Tricks Top Articles Beginner Articles Technical Blogs Posting/Update Guidelines Article Help Forum Article Competition Submit an article or tip Post your Blog quick answersQ&A Ask a Question View Unanswered Questions View All Questions... C# questions Linux questions ASP.NET questions SQL questions fabric questions discussionsforums All Message Boards... Application Lifecycle> Running a Business Sales / Marketing Collaboration / Beta Testing Work Issues Design and Architecture ASP.NET JavaScript C / C++ / MFC> ATL / WTL / STL Managed C++/CLI C# Free Tools Objective-C and Swift Database Hardware & Devices> System Admin Hosting and Servers Java .NET Framework Android iOS Mobile SharePoint Silverlight / WPF Visual Basic Web Development Site Bugs / Suggestions Spam and Abuse Watch features Competitions News The Insider Newsletter The Daily Build Newsletter Newsletter archive Surveys Product Showcase Research Library CodeProject Stuff communitylounge Who's Who Most Valuable Professionals The Lounge The Insider News The Weird & The Wonderful The Soapbox Press Releases Non-English Language > General Indian Topics General Chinese Topics help What is 'CodeProject'? General FAQ Ask a Question Bugs and Suggestions Article Help Forum Site Map Advertise with us About our Advertising Employment Opportunities About Us Ask a Question All Questions All Unanswered FAQ The O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)" reported an error. The provider did not give any information about the error. Rate this: Please Sign up or sign in to vote. See more: SQL Server when i try to import ms excel to sql server table this msg will come... i want to import data from ms excel sheet to sql server table Msg 7399, Level 16, State 1, Line 1 The O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)" reported an error. The provider did not give any information about the error. Msg 7303, Level 16, State 1, Line 1 Cannot initialize the data source object of OLE DB provider "Microsoft.ACE.OLEDB.12.0" for linked server "(null)" Posted 3-Dec-13 22:37pm meranaamshahul390 Updated 3-Dec-13 22:54pm v2 Add a Solution Comments Richard MacCutchan 4-Dec-13 4:46am Looks like your con